Abstract(in English) | The focus of research on wireless communications in now on the so-called Fourth generation (4G) systems. A prominent feature of these systems is the shift from Circuit Switched to fully Packet Switched systems. For such future mobile communication networks, High-Speed Down link Packet Access (HSDPA) has been proposed. In HSDPA, several users share a special high-speed downlink shared channel (HS-DSCH). In order to provide high transmission rate and traffic capacity, higher frequency bands are used, which cause higher propagation loss. Therefore, the cell size becomes smaller and more base stations (BSs) are needed resulting in high infrastructure cost. In order to solve these problems, several multi-hop systems have been proposed. Multi-hop Radio Access Cellular (MRAC) is a promising system which exploits not only base stations but also hop stations (HSs) operating as repeater stations. In this paper, we propose a multi-hop mobile system which is based on the MRAC model and exploits adaptive modulation of HSDPA and regenerating fixed HSs. The addition of HSs adds a second tier of server/queue to the 4G packet switched network, further affecting throughput/delay behavior. Finally, the effectivity and performance of the system obtained by using computer simulation are presented and discussed. |
